- 1、本文档共3页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
NTS-9000能源管理系统平台软件V1.20权限管理接口说明书
模块功能概述:
模块功能概述:
权限管理模块具有两大功能:用户权限的限定和管理范围的界定。用户权限的限定是指限定用户可以执行哪些程序或调用哪些服务;管理范围的界定则是指界定用户在允许运行的程序或允许调用的服务中可以获得哪些信息。
权限管理模块支持Unicode字符集,Debug版名称为NTS_LoginUD.Dll,Release版名称为NTS_LoginU.Dll。该模块存放于NTS-9000系统根目录下。
模块调用方式:
权限管理模块提供6个调用接口,分别是用户登录接口、用户注册接口、检查图形文件接口、获得图形文件接口、检查厂站信息接口和获得厂站信息接口。
用户首先调用登录接口,成功后再调用注册接口。注册成功后,就可以调用检查图形文件接口、获得图形文件接口、检查厂站信息接口和获得厂站信息接口以获得相应的服务。
接口说明:
用户登录接口:
用户登录接口的功能是检查用户是否具有运行指定程序或调用指定服务的权限。接口具体定义如下:
externC_declspec(dllexport)BOOLWdCheckPswd(HANDLEhPipe,DWORDdwRight,constCStringstrModuleName,CStringstrUserName,intiUserID,CStringpErrorText);
//参数:
//hPipe:服务器管道
//dwRight:模块操作权限
//strModuleName:模块名称
//strUserName:返回用户名称
//iUserID:返回的用户ID
//pErrorText:返回的错误信息
//返回值:TRUE:通过FALSE:失败
用户注册接口:
用户注册接口负责导入指定用户的管理范围的配置信息。具体定义如下:
externC_declspec(dllexport)BOOLWdRegistUser(HANDLEhPipe,intiUserID,CStringpErrorText);
//参数:
//hPipe:服务器管道
//iUserID:用户ID
//pErrorText:返回的错误信息
//返回值:TRUE:成功FALSE:失败
检查图形文件接口:
检查图形文件接口的功能是检查用户是否可以浏览指定图形文件。具体定义如下:
externC_declspec(dllexport)BOOLWdCheckPic(HANDLEhPipe,CStringsPicName,intiUserID,CStringpErrorText);
//参数:
//hPipe:服务器管道
//sPicName:图形文件名称
//iUserID:用户ID
//pErrorText:返回的错误信息
//返回值:TRUE:用户拥有浏览权限FALSE:失败
获得图形文件接口:
获得图形文件接口的功能是获得指定用户配置的所有图形文件的信息。具体定义如下:
externC_declspec(dllexport)BOOLWdGetUserPics(HANDLEhPipe,intiUserID,BOOLbALLFlag,intPicCount,BYTE**ppPicName,CStringpErrorText);
//参数:
//hPipe:服务器管道
//iUserID:用户ID
//bALLFlag:返回用户是否具有全部图形的浏览权限。TRUE:具有浏览全部图形文件的权限;FALSE:不具有浏览全部图形文件的权限。
//PicCount:返回的图形文件名称数目
//ppPicName:图形文件名称数组
//pErrorText:返回的错误信息
//返回值:TRUE:成功FALSE:失败
注意:ppPicName在接口内部使用new方法分配内存空间,由调用者使用delete方法进行释放;ppPicName为图形文件信息结构体的二进制流,图形文件信息结构体定义如下:
typedefstruct
{
TCHARPicName[129];//图形文件名称(带文件后缀名)
}STRUCT_PICNAME;
检查厂站信息接口:
检查厂站信息接口的功能是检查用户是否可以浏览指定厂站的数据。具体定义如下:
externC_declspec(dllexport)BOOLWdCheckStation(HANDLEhPipe,WORDwProjectID,WORDwStationID,intiUserID,CStringpErrorText);
//参数:
//hPipe:服务器管道
//wProjectID:工程号
//
您可能关注的文档
- 电力监控组态软件服务器软件 概要设计说明书V1.003.pdf
- 电力监控组态软件通用图形模块 概要设计说明书 V1.0012.pdf
- 电力监控组态软件策略管理 概要设计说明书 V1.002.pdf
- 电力监控组态软件越限量告警转发 概要设计说明书V1.0013.pdf
- 电力监控组态软件通用数据配置模块 概要设计说明书 V1.0011.pdf
- 电力监控组态软件TSclient模块详细设计说明1.pdf
- 电力监控组态软件告警与通知功能 概要设计说明书V1.004.pdf
- 电力监控组态软件视频模块主要接口定义9.pdf
- 电力监控组态软件权限管理优化 概要设计说明书V1.047.pdf
- 电力监控组态软件视频功能介绍8.pdf
最近下载
- 【40套试卷合集】江苏省徐州市2019-2020学年物理九上期中模拟试卷含答案.pdf
- 2024年全国高考体育单招考试数学模拟试卷试题(含答案).docx
- 政府会计 第二版 课件 第三章资产第八节在建工程和工程物資的核算 .pptx
- 2025年中考语文一轮复习:古诗文默写 解析版(全国通用).pdf VIP
- 2025年职业院校技能大赛《建筑智能化系统安装与调试》赛项赛题及评分标准.pdf VIP
- 计算机基础教程【大学全套课件】.pdf
- +免疫球蛋白..ppt
- 安全员建筑工地安全培训讲座PPT课件.pptx
- 人教版(2025新版)七年级下册数学第七章 相交线与平行线 单元测试卷(含答案).docx
- 北大荒(600598)公司2023年财务分析研究报告.pdf
文档评论(0)